About Us

Our team, Local Network Distribution Växjö, part of Local Network Business, consists of about ten employees responsible for the local network in Kronoberg County. We work with dedication and across boundaries together with our customers to build a sustainable society and drive development towards the electricity grid of the future.

Your Role

As a Project Manager, you will play a key role in realizing the electricity grid of the future. The role involves ordering, monitoring, and closing projects related to capacity enhancement, new connections, development areas, cable relocation, reinvestment in the local network, and other customer-related measures. This means driving and following up on the execution of projects with our agreed partners, within set budgets and conditions. You will maintain close and direct contact with customers, contractors, designers, and landowners to secure the best possible electricity grid for a sustainable and reliable future.

You will primarily be active within Kronoberg, managing both urban and rural networks. The role involves fostering good internal and external contacts, such as with contractors, and acting as a contact point for municipalities and other stakeholders regarding new and reconstruction projects. Due to the spread of our operational area, day trips will occur, allowing us to meet customers on their home turf.
